I saw some discussion of this in GitHub issue #273, but I am not sure if there has been any update on it.
Some MusicBrainz aware taggers can add tags for various MusicBrainz ids into the files, and ListenBrainz supports inclusion of the MusicBrainz ids in the submission data.
If playing a file which has MusicBrainz tags already present, it would be nice if they were included when scrobbling to ListenBrainz. That way ListenBrainz can link directly to the known recording / artist for each listen instead of just having the names as text.

The latest version of Strawberry will read MusicBrainz tags from FLAC, Vorbis comments (Vorbis, Opus, etc), MP3 (ID3v2), MP4 and ASF (WMA).
You need to do a full re-scan for them to be included in the database.
I have tested most of them, the only one I haven't tested at all is ASF. Please report any bugs you find.
You can verify that it's reading the tags with:select url, acoustid_id TEXT, acoustid_fingerprint TEXT, musicbrainz_album_artist_id TEXT, musicbrainz_artist_id TEXT, musicbrainz_original_artist_id TEXT, musicbrainz_album_id TEXT, musicbrainz_original_album_id TEXT, musicbrainz_recording_id TEXT, musicbrainz_track_id TEXT, musicbrainz_disc_id TEXT, musicbrainz_release_group_id TEXT, musicbrainz_work_id TEXT from songs;
For accessing the database, see https://wiki.strawberrymusicplayer.org/wiki/Accessing_the_database
The "Love" button for Listenbrainz will now work if you have MusicBrainz Track ID for the song.
